What Is External Fixation Device. External fixation can serve as provisional fixation or definitive fixation purposes. The primary goal of external fixation is to maintain the length, alignment, and rotation of the fracture. An ex fix is a device that’s placed on your hand, arm, foot, or leg to help keep your bones in place so they can heal and grow. External fixation devices are used to help immobilise a particular part of the body, due to a fracture or certain orthopaedic problem, to allow for bone healing (singh 2019).
